Cambridge Dry Gin
Gin-makers William and Lucy Lowe use a unique novo-dimensional vacuum distillation method to individually distill the botanicals, including fresh basil, rosemary, rose petal, angelica seed, blackcurrant leaf and lemon verbena.
Isle Of Harris Gin
Isle of Harris Gin is one of the most distinctive and celebrated gins to emerge from Scotland in recent years, crafted at the Isle of Harris Distillery in Tarbert on the Outer Hebrides. Made with nine carefully chosen botanicals, including hand-harvested Outer Hebridean Sugar Kelp seaweed, it is bottled at 45% ABV, delivering a beautifully balanced maritime gin of genuine character and elegance. Distillery & Botanicals The Isle of Harris Distillery was founded in 2015 in Tarbert, Isle of Harris, with a mission to create a sustainable social distillery at the heart of the island community. The gin is made with nine botanicals: Outer Hebridean Sugar Kelp seaweed, Macedonian Juniper Berries, English Coriander Seed, Cubebs / Javan Pepper, Bitter Orange Peel, Angelica Root, Cassia Bark, Orris Root, and Liquorice Root. Bottled at 45% ABV. Tasting Notes The nose is well-defined and inviting, with juniper and pine needles immediately followed by fresh citrus notes of bitter orange, lime, and grapefruit. Complex floral notes of rose and wallflowers develop alongside crushed green herbs, coriander, and gooseberry, all underpinned by mixed spice. Sugar Kelp adds richness and a dry maritime depth.
